Transaction 22690db5a6f697027ff61e380d79a1baf2733c53e321073b0b7ede69c95fc403
1 Input
1 Output
-
22690db5a6f697027ff61e380d79a1baf2733c53e321073b0b7ede69c95fc403:0
- value
- 66938
- script pubkey
- OP_0 OP_PUSHBYTES_32 1a559427b8378b1c4d98bd9dfc72a03eb6871c9af7f754a50d7db4f1af7b31ac
- address
- bc1qrf2egfacx793cnvchkwlcu4q86mgw8y67lm4ffgd0k60rtmmxxkqxu8537